logo

Output ec81866a7011627aa9641ce12d2c5e581a0f5014597c32c60b53306045482f4c:1

value
18900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ab3fc88a84ab1a9cba759c88835246562e6b5038 OP_EQUALVERIFY OP_CHECKSIG
address
1GcUxYqAS9VwNqaz56Hs9rEdbCWexS5YAe
transaction
ec81866a7011627aa9641ce12d2c5e581a0f5014597c32c60b53306045482f4c